Understanding Sodium Nitrite
Sodium Nitrite (NaNO₂) is a white to slightly yellowish crystalline powder that is highly soluble in water. It is widely used in various industries, including food preservation, dyeing, and metal treatment. However, it is also a toxic and potentially hazardous substance, so proper handling is essential.
Personal Protective Equipment (PPE)
One of the first lines of defense when handling Sodium Nitrite is wearing appropriate personal protective equipment. This includes:
- Gloves: Chemical - resistant gloves, such as nitrile or neoprene gloves, should be worn at all times. These gloves protect the hands from direct contact with the chemical, which can cause skin irritation, burns, and absorption into the body.
- Safety Goggles: Safety goggles provide eye protection. Sodium Nitrite can cause severe eye irritation and damage if it comes into contact with the eyes. Goggles should fit snugly and provide a barrier against splashes and dust.
- Lab Coat or Protective Clothing: A lab coat or other protective clothing made of a material that resists chemical penetration should be worn. This helps prevent the chemical from coming into contact with the skin and clothing.
- Respirator: In areas where there is a risk of inhaling Sodium Nitrite dust or fumes, a respirator should be worn. A particulate respirator with a proper filter can help prevent inhalation of the chemical, which can cause respiratory problems.
Storage
Proper storage of Sodium Nitrite is crucial to prevent accidents and ensure its stability.
- Separate Storage: Sodium Nitrite should be stored separately from incompatible substances. It is incompatible with strong acids, reducing agents, and combustible materials. For example, contact with acids can produce toxic nitrogen oxides. Store it in a dedicated storage area away from Sodium Nitrate, Sodium Hydroxide, and Sodium Metabisulfite unless specific compatibility has been determined.
- Cool and Dry Place: Store Sodium Nitrite in a cool, dry place away from direct sunlight and heat sources. High temperatures can cause the chemical to decompose, releasing toxic gases.
- Secure Containers: Keep Sodium Nitrite in tightly sealed containers to prevent leakage and contamination. Label the containers clearly with the chemical name, hazard warnings, and handling instructions.
Handling Procedures
When handling Sodium Nitrite, follow these procedures to minimize risks:
- Avoid Spills: When transferring Sodium Nitrite from one container to another, use proper equipment such as funnels and pipettes to avoid spills. In case of a spill, immediately contain the spill using appropriate absorbent materials, such as sand or vermiculite.
- Use in Well - Ventilated Areas: Always handle Sodium Nitrite in well - ventilated areas. This helps disperse any dust or fumes that may be generated during handling. If possible, use a fume hood.
- Mixing and Dilution: When mixing Sodium Nitrite with other substances, follow the correct procedures. Add the chemical slowly to the solvent or other material while stirring gently. Do not add water to concentrated Sodium Nitrite solutions as this can cause a violent reaction.
Emergency Response
Despite taking all precautions, emergencies can still occur. It is important to be prepared:
- Spill Response: In case of a small spill, wear appropriate PPE and use absorbent materials to soak up the spill. Transfer the contaminated absorbent to a sealed container for proper disposal. For large spills, evacuate the area immediately and call the appropriate emergency response team.
- Exposure: If a person is exposed to Sodium Nitrite, remove the contaminated clothing immediately and flush the affected area with plenty of water for at least 15 minutes. If the chemical is inhaled, move the person to fresh air. Seek medical attention immediately and provide the medical staff with information about the chemical exposure.
Training
All personnel who handle Sodium Nitrite should receive proper training. Training should cover the properties of Sodium Nitrite, the correct use of PPE, storage and handling procedures, and emergency response. Regular refresher courses should be provided to ensure that employees stay up - to - date with the latest safety information.
Disposal
Proper disposal of Sodium Nitrite is essential to protect the environment and human health. Do not dispose of Sodium Nitrite in regular trash or down the drain. Instead, follow local regulations for hazardous waste disposal. This may involve working with a licensed hazardous waste disposal company.
